I have long loved the wisdom of the Celtic Wheel of the Year, but living here in Ireland I experience the turning points more keenly. In the Celtic tradition, August 1st was the feast of Lughnasa and the beginning of fall and the harvest season. Here in Galway I could feel the light beginning its shift and the air grow cooler.
